Main methods of depositing funds
Today, three channels for funding a trading account dominate: bank transfers (SEPA, SWIFT), transactions from bank cards (Visa/Mastercard), and, of course, cryptocurrency transfers. The latter option remains the most preferred for professional market participants. It ensures almost instant crediting of funds — usually within one network confirmation (from a few seconds to minutes, depending on blockchain congestion).
The key advantage of crypto deposits is the absence of intermediaries and, consequently, minimal fees. However, it is critically important here to remember network rules. Using an incompatible network (for example, sending an ERC-20 token via a BEP-20 address) can lead to a complete loss of funds. Always check and match the sender's and recipient's networks.
Fiat channels: speed vs reliability
Bank transfers remain a slow but reliable method for large amounts. The average processing time for a SWIFT transfer is from 1 to 5 business days. At the same time, P2P platforms and instant payment services are gaining popularity, offering a balance between speed and convenience, but requiring increased attention to counterparties.
When depositing via cards, it is worth considering possible restrictions from issuing banks. Some financial institutions block transactions to crypto exchanges, so I recommend checking your bank's limits and policies in advance.
